use Tk;
use strict;
my $val;
my $mw = new MainWindow;
$mw->Checkbutton(onvalue => "I am selected",
offvalue => "I am deselected",
variable => \$val)
->pack;
$mw->Entry(textvariable => \$val)->pack;
MainLoop;
####
$mw->Checkbutton(onvalue => 1,
offvalue => 0,
variable => \$val);
####
if ($val) {
...
} else {
...
}